    you can prevent the little stutter at the end by setting the cursor at the cube's position (shift + s) and then moving the cube to the cursor the next frame

    you can figure out the backward the cube issue. first : select the cube / object >snap>cursor to object / second : next frame (cube will got to old position) select the cube and object >snap>selection to cursor.. Now your cube went to true position. you dont need to move the cube right position. this is not a correct solution.
